I believe that our spirits/souls need perfecting before they can be compatible with the Heaven dimension. So, how better to improve the soul than to actually give it a challenge. It's a bit like a muscle... the only way to strengthen a muscle is for it to exert... to strain against something... to hurt a bit in the process of "excercising". Does a muscle grow strong by being allowed to rest... to recline on a comfy chair? or would it become stronger by joining a boot camp? And what if the person running the boot camp detected a bit of potential in a particular participant? Would they let this person have it easy? or would that person be worked a bit harder then the rest? It would seem understandable that the person who is naturally a bit stronger than the rest be worked a bit harder so that they could maximise their potential.
I wonder alot why bad things happen to me, I don't think I'm a horrible person and some of the things that have happened I don't think I have deserved, but I do believe they have happened because I had a lesson to learn. This actually makes alot of sense to me, or maybe I just like the idea of it. Eiher way, thankyou very much for sharing it.